zylvor

Cross-Platform Social Casino Integration

Building social casino games that work seamlessly across web, mobile, and desktop requires specific technical knowledge. Our course covers actual implementation details from API architecture to player sync protocols.

Get Started
Cross-platform social casino development workspace

See Cross-Platform Mechanics in Action

This demo shows sync handling and state management across different contexts. It runs directly in your browser without installation.

What You'll Build

State Synchronization

Handle player progress and currency across platforms with conflict resolution and offline support through tested patterns.

API Architecture

Build RESTful endpoints for game state, social features, and reward systems with proper authentication and rate limiting.

Platform Detection

Implement device capability detection and adaptive UI that adjusts layouts and controls based on screen size and input methods.

Data Persistence

Use IndexedDB for browser storage, SQLite for mobile apps, and cloud sync protocols to maintain consistent player data.

Social Integration

Connect with platform-specific social APIs for friend lists, leaderboards, and sharing while maintaining unified data structure.

Performance Optimization

Profile and optimize rendering pipelines, asset loading, and network calls for smooth 60fps gameplay on mobile devices.

Platform-Specific Implementation

Each platform has unique requirements and constraints. We cover the specific technical details you need for proper implementation on web, iOS, and Android.

Browser-Based Casino Games

Web deployment offers immediate access without installation but requires careful optimization for various browsers and connection speeds.

We cover WebGL rendering pipelines, progressive web app features, and local storage strategies that work across Chrome, Safari, and Firefox.

  • Canvas and WebGL rendering with fallbacks
  • Service workers for offline capability
  • IndexedDB for local game state
  • WebSocket connections for real-time features

iOS App Development

iOS requires compliance with App Store guidelines and integration with Apple's frameworks. Performance expectations are high and memory management is strict.

The course walks through Metal rendering, GameKit integration, and CloudKit sync while avoiding common rejection reasons.

  • Metal graphics API integration
  • Core Data for persistent storage
  • Game Center leaderboards and achievements
  • iCloud sync implementation

Android Implementation

Android development means supporting diverse hardware specs and OS versions. Optimization for lower-end devices is necessary for market reach.

We demonstrate Vulkan rendering setup, Google Play Services integration, and handling the wide variety of screen sizes and aspect ratios.

  • Vulkan and OpenGL ES rendering
  • Room database for local storage
  • Play Games Services integration
  • Firebase for backend services

Age Verification Required

Our courses cover social casino game development, which includes mechanics designed for adult audiences. You must be 18 or older to access this educational content.

Are you at least 18 years old?